Your gonna know his name..Gary Clark Jr

At just 17 years old the Major of his home town, Austin, Texas proclaimed 3 May 2001 to be ‘Gary Clark, Jr Day’.

Standing at 6ft 4 and now 28, this tall drink of water has released an EP of ferocious skill. With soul oozing from every pore, guitar dexterity to challenge Clapton and bursts of distortion, he has reworked the best of the blues.

With metallic string frying solos he recently scorched the dusty sky at Coachella, SXSW and Bonaroo, with tracks such as “Don’t Owe You A Thang” transporting the tents to the troubles with woman in the swampy south.

For fans of The Black Keys, Jimi Hendrix, and the blues gods; Muddy Waters and Howlin’ Wolf, this whipper snapper promises so many great jams, its sure to get sticky this summer.
